On March 11 2012 00:23 Chiharu Harukaze wrote:
Rivington: We were sitting back there and saying just how crazy that game was. There were wards everywhere. How important was that for M5?
Elementz: The Lee Sin was roaming around so much. And with the wards he could be anywhere by jumping to them. Like that kill on Janna at the bottom.
Ocelote: The main problem was M5 was able to 1v2 bottom lane. He was able to beat Janna and Corki both. And with the Lee Sin roam. It makes 4v3 situations and then you can't beat that.
Rivington: Why is this roam comp working and why is it risky?
Elementz: Lee Sin has so much damage, and with his execute on his Q. And Alistar with all that CC. Lee Sin hits a Q and then you die. That's it.
Rivington: In a fight like that it'd be both ways. Dignitas has this, they take out Irelia. But then M5 aces them. Why is that?
Ocelote: The damage level of Urgot and the tankiness. And then you have Karthus going in doing lots of damage and with his wall. Urgot complete tanky build. Once you snowball like that you can't win.
Rivington: So what picks/bans will we see?
Elementz: I say Lee Sin. Alistar was also important but Lee Sin was the defining factor.
Rivington: Last time Dignitas has first pick/ban and they took Shyvana. Will they take Lee Sin this time?
Ocelote: I think the big thing will be Urgot. He was able to 1v2 bottom lane.
Rivington: The big thing was roaming and having pressure around the map. Irelia was also able to farm between turrets.
Elementz: There's nothing you can do except call the jungler for help. That's what happened that time with Shyvana. But you need wards. Ali with Oracles was such a problem. And then you have no ward pressure.
Rivington: If you're down on cs and you're pressured you call for your team. When do you know when it works
Ocelote: When you have a team that aggressive and and Ali flashing over the wall, you need to be so so careful. Sometimes it works, but a lot of the time it doesn't. I think next game will be much more passive.

On March 11 2012 00:24 Slardar wrote:
Show nested quote +
On March 11 2012 00:22 Two_DoWn wrote:
On March 11 2012 00:20 Slardar wrote:
Yeah Ocelote was a monster warrior, much respect to him.

This roaming style seems to be an incredibly effective way to play LoL, since even if you have 2v1 you can't deny your own minions, and that sort of removes a crucial part of the effectiveness of lane control.

Well, I dont know HOW dig lost bot, but 2v1 should end up with the 1 completely destroyed. No farm, low levels, ect. I think most of the surprise from us is just HOW he dominated 1v2. It should not be possible.


Apparently he had the blue buff off the bat? Clearly runes need to be nerfed or adjusted to scale into the game (less effective at low levels, becomes stronger as game progresses) Like I said, if you can't deny to completely shut a lane down that is 50% of the effectiveness of committing to lane control as opposed to what - Jungle controlling these amazing runes and roam ganking? Latter seems much stronger in my eyes.


Not that blue buff doesn't need a nerf(it does), but this is more on Dignitas for having a lane that can't punish(Janna/Corki) than m5's strat being OP or anything. Dignitas clearly expected an actual lane of Urgot/Alistar, or they don't know that Corki is terrible at punishing from range(which would be a requirement to pushing an Urgot out and zoning him).
